Table 20 View: VLAN Status
LABEL DESCRIPTION
VLAN ID This field displays the identification number of the VLAN.
Name This field displays a unique number for identification purposes.
Elapsed Time This field displays the time since the VLAN was created.
Status This field displays Active if the VLAN is active and will remain so after the next reset
of the device. This field displays GVRP if the VLAN is active and will remain so until
removed by GVRP. This field is other if the VLAN is active, but is not permanent or
created by GVRP.
Port List This table displays all available ports that are participating in a VLAN. A tagged port is
marked T while an untagged port is marked U.
